Governor Buni Mourns Youth Corp Members Died In Traffic Accident

Governor of Yobe state and Chairman APC Caretaker Extraordinary Convention Planning Committee, Hon. Mai Mala Buni, has received with deep shock and sorrow, the death of Youth Corp members travelling back home to Yobe state after their orientation exercise in Jalingo, Taraba State.

This is contained in statement signed by Mamman Mohammed Director-General, Press and Media Affairs to the Governor.

Governor Buni who described their death as tragic and painful, however consoled their families, friends and relations saying, their death at this time is the will of Almighty Allah.

“It is painful loosing these young men at their prime but as faithful, we have to accept it as the will of Almighty Allah which is destined to happen at this time” he said.

The governor prayed to Allah to admit their souls into Aljannatur Firdaus and grant their families the fortitude to bear the loss
